Transaction 8fc594d3d750e7ed662bbe6b7cf836e72eea6ed0f9251991e96f7f64af8574c8
1 Input
1 Output
-
8fc594d3d750e7ed662bbe6b7cf836e72eea6ed0f9251991e96f7f64af8574c8:0
- value
- 15043886
- script pubkey
- OP_0 OP_PUSHBYTES_20 ffaa9c96d41c8bc6378b33c49ca96599c2bdc31d
- address
- bc1ql74fe9k5rj9uvdutx0zfe2t9n8ptmscas9mxlm